Obituary of Colman Goldstein

GOLDSTEIN, Colman "Cal", 87 of South Pasadena passed awayTuesday April 19, 2005 at Bayfront Medical Center. Born in Brooklyn, New York, he came here in 1973 from Toronto, Canada. He was a real estate broker. He was a former member of Temple Beth-El and it's brotherhood and Congregation B'Nai Israel and it's Men's Club, both in St. Petersburg. He was a former member of Knights of Pythias. Survivors include his wife, Violet S; three sons, Robert, St. Petersburg, Howard, Owings Mills, MD., Bennett, Gaithersburg, MD; five grandchildren; three great grandchildren. David C.
